mysql:4565
From: 高橋 哲也 <高橋 哲也 <tetsuya_takahashi@xxxxxxxxxx>>
Date: Fri, 26 Oct 2001 02:12:59 +0900
Subject: [mysql 04565] Re: Access のクエリーを使いたい
高橋です。
ちょっと説明不足でした。以下のようにテーブルを作っています
CREATE TABLE m_customer (
顧客ID INT UNSIGNED NOT NULL PRIMARY KEY AUTO_INCREMENT,
顧客名 VARCHAR(64) ,
フリガナ VARCHAR(64) ,
海外宛名 VARCHAR(255) ,
性別 TINYINT ,
住所 VARCHAR(255) ,
tel VARCHAR(32) ,
fax VARCHAR(32) ,
連絡先tel VARCHAR(32) ,
郵便番号 VARCHAR(16) ,
生年月日 DATE
);
で、テーブル作成直後にCSVからデータを流し込んでいます。
LOAD DATA INFILE 'd:\\mangaoh\\m_customer.txt' INTO TABLE m_customer
FIELDS TERMINATED BY ',' ENCLOSED BY '"'
LINES TERMINATED BY '\r\n';
ALTER TABLE m_customer
ADD KEY (顧客名),
ADD KEY (フリガナ);
これをAccess97でMyODBCを利用してリンクします。そのままテーブルをデータシー
トビューでひらき、既存のデータを編集しようとするとロックがかかって変更で
きなくなります。
ただ、新たに追加したデータは問題無く編集することが出来ます。ここで
生年月日を削って作成したデータは何の問題も無く編集できます。
CREATE TABLE m_customer (
顧客ID INT UNSIGNED NOT NULL PRIMARY KEY AUTO_INCREMENT,
顧客名 VARCHAR(64) ,
フリガナ VARCHAR(64) ,
海外宛名 VARCHAR(255) ,
性別 TINYINT ,
住所 VARCHAR(255) ,
tel VARCHAR(32) ,
fax VARCHAR(32) ,
連絡先tel VARCHAR(32) ,
郵便番号 VARCHAR(16)
);
'm_customer.txt'のCSVの項目数は上に定義した項目数より多いのですが、もし
かしてそれが問題なのでしょうか?だとしたら何故、日付型の時だけ影響を受け
るのでしょう?
#=======================================================#
# 高橋 哲也 #
# mail:tetuya_takahashi@xxxxxxxxxx #
#=======================================================#
4546 2001-10-24 10:53 ["goudo" <goudo@xxxxx] Access のクエリーを使いたい 4547 2001-10-24 11:33 ┣[yuu <yuuyuu@xxxxxxxx] 4554 2001-10-25 02:57 ┗[高橋 哲也 <tetsuya_] 4561 2001-10-25 12:05 ┗[Kengo Jinno <kengo@x] 4562 2001-10-25 16:21 ┣["goudo" <goudo@xxxxx] 4563 2001-10-25 17:23 ┃┗[yuu <yuuyuu@xxxxxxxx] -> 4565 2001-10-26 02:12 ┗[高橋 哲也 <tetsuya_] 4569 2001-10-26 12:36 ┗[Kengo Jinno <kengo@x]